Special Weather Statement issued April 12 at 2:23PM EDT by NWS Wakefield VA
Details
The combination of low relative humidity values in the 25 to 30
percent range, dry fuels, and SW winds gusting up to 20-25 mph
will result in an increased risk for the rapid spread of wildfires
Monday across much of central and eastern Virginia, including the
Richmond Metro area, the Virginia Piedmont, and inland portions
of the Virginia Northern Neck.
Residents are urged to exercise caution handling any potential
ignition source, including machinery, cigarettes, and matches. Be
sure to properly discard all smoking materials. Any dry grasses
and tree litter that ignite will have the potential to spread
quickly.
Virginia residents are reminded that open burning is prohibited
before 4 PM EDT each day through April 30th.
